Lighting Innovation at Tomatoworld

Tomatoworld's decision to switch from HPS lights to LED lights was mainly driven by the aim to reduce energy consumption. The new lighting was designed to improve crop visibility for visitors while also supporting research activities involving cameras, sensors, and robots.

Crispy lettuce: achieving yield, quality, and longer shelf-life in vertical farms

Our trials with modern cultivars such as Crismina, Finstar, and Hydrolique showed that today's crispy lettuce can handle higher light levels and warmer temperatures without tip burn, doubling yields compared to low-light, cool conditions, and extending the shelf-life.
